At first I said Oh No! But it is a Quadrafire!

Stove was working fine so I let it run dry of pellets and vacuumed the hopper. No bolt there!

Then I started vacuming the fire box and there it was! Right in front of the fire pot!

So I tried star and C lock washers. The C washer was too think for the hindges to sit flush with the cover so I put in the much flatter star lock washers. Anything else I should do? Maybe some RTV?
